Photographer Eric Floberg Shoots Stunning Double-Exposure Photos With A Tilt-Shift Lens

Photographer Eric Floberg made this 10-minute video showing how he creates in-camera double-exposure photos using a tilt-shift lens, a technique he calls his “creative bread and butter.”
